本各位热爱 Pulsar 的小伙伴们,Pulsar 社区周报更新啦!这里将记录 Pulsar 社区每周的重要更新,每周发布。
Pulsar Weekly Merge Stars
- Merge Stars -
感谢以下的小伙伴,感谢你们本周为 Apache Pulsar 做的精彩贡献(排名不分先后)

“@horizonzy,@crossoverJie,@AuroraTwinkle,@chenhongSZ,@marekczajkowski,@shoothzj,@iosdev747,@Demogorgon314,@klevy-toast,@lhotari,@Gilthoniel,@poorbarcode,@izumo27,@BewareMyPower,@congbobo184,@shibd,@nodece
”
apache/pulsar
fix
[fix][broker]修复不规则的方法名称 [1] @AuroraTwinkle
[fix] [broker]修复了 replicated namespaces filter 在 filterAndUnloadMatchedNamespaceAsync 中的问题 [2] @iosdev747
[fix] [broker]从Subscription.getStats中移除阻塞调用 [3] @poorbarcode
[fix][client]TransactionCoordinatorClient 支持重试功能 [4] @chenhongSZ
[fix][client]修复通过 messageId 的负确认问题 [5] @izumo27
[fix] [broker]__change_events的内部reader在元数据存储会话重建后无法启动 [6] @poorbarcode
新特性
[improve][broker]复用方法 getAvailableBrokersAsync [7] @crossoverJie
[improve][build]将docker-push配置文件移至子模块 [8] @nodece
[improve][build]将docker-maven-plugin升级到0.45.0 [9] @nodece
[improve][ci]切换使用 DEVELOCITY_ACCESS_KEY 替代 GRADLE_ENTERPRISE_ACCESS_KEY [10] @lhotari
[improve][broker]在初始化集群元数据时支持指定auth-plugin、auth-parameters和tls-enable参数 [11] @Demogorgon314
[improve] [broker]首先检查最大生产者/消费者限制,以节省资源再进行其他操作 [12] @poorbarcode
[ [improve][broker]优化个别确认的性能]( https://github.com/apache/pulsar/pull/23072 " [improve][broker]优化个别确认的性能) @shibd
[improve][broker]在滚动重启中减少来自事务缓冲区的CPU压力 [13] @BewareMyPower
[improve][pip]PIP-366:支持为Configuration和Local Metadata Store指定不同的配置 [14] @Demogorgon314
[improve][pip]PIP-352:基于事件时间的主题压缩器 [15] @marekczajkowski
others
[cleanup][broker]删除 PersistentSubscription.getStats [16] @nodece
apache/bookkeeper
fix
[fix][ci]修复 OWASP Dependency Check 下载问题,通过使用 NVD API 密钥 [17] @shoothzj
others
修复:在测试镜像构建中安装 netcat-openbsd 而非 netcat [18] @shoothzj
为Groovy测试添加spotless检查 [19] @shoothzj
修复在 checkAllLedgers 时 ReadOnlyLedgerHandle 泄漏问题。[20] @horizonzy
[client]新API用于检查Bookkeeper客户端是否已连接到元数据服务。[21] @congbobo184
apache/pulsar-client-go
新特性
[Improve]为DLQPolicy添加InitialSubscriptionName [22] @crossoverJie
others
[Issue 1258][producer]避免在加载时冲刷数据时发生数据竞争 [23] @Gilthoniel
[Issue 1259][producer]防止在关闭producer时调用Flush引起panic [24] @Gilthoniel
添加对订阅过期时间命名空间设置的支持 [25] @klevy-toast
活动新闻
国内下一场 Meetup 计划将在北京举办,目前正在筹办中,相关合作等信息可联系 Pulsar Bot 咨询。
Pulsar Summit North America 2024, The Grand Hyatt SFO, San Francisco, CA, October 28-29
参考资料
[1]
[fix][broker]修复不规则的方法名称 : https://github.com/apache/pulsar/pull/23108
[2][fix] [broker]修复了 replicated namespaces filter 在 filterAndUnloadMatchedNamespaceAsync 中的问题 : https://github.com/apache/pulsar/pull/23100
[3][fix] [broker]从Subscription.getStats中移除阻塞调用 : https://github.com/apache/pulsar/pull/23088
[4][fix][client]TransactionCoordinatorClient 支持重试功能 : https://github.com/apache/pulsar/pull/23081
[5][fix][client]修复通过 messageId 的负确认问题 : https://github.com/apache/pulsar/pull/23060
[6][fix] [broker]__change_events的内部reader在元数据存储会话重建后无法启动 : https://github.com/apache/pulsar/pull/23018
[7][improve][broker]复用方法 getAvailableBrokersAsync : https://github.com/apache/pulsar/pull/23099
[8][improve][build]将docker-push配置文件移至子模块 : https://github.com/apache/pulsar/pull/23093
[9][improve][build]将docker-maven-plugin升级到0.45.0 : https://github.com/apache/pulsar/pull/23091
[10][improve][ci]切换使用 DEVELOCITY_ACCESS_KEY 替代 GRADLE_ENTERPRISE_ACCESS_KEY : https://github.com/apache/pulsar/pull/23090
[11][improve][broker]在初始化集群元数据时支持指定auth-plugin、auth-parameters和tls-enable参数 : https://github.com/apache/pulsar/pull/23087
[12][improve] [broker]首先检查最大生产者/消费者限制,以节省资源再进行其他操作 : https://github.com/apache/pulsar/pull/23074
[13][improve][broker]在滚动重启中减少来自事务缓冲区的CPU压力 : https://github.com/apache/pulsar/pull/23062
[14][improve][pip]PIP-366:支持为Configuration和Local Metadata Store指定不同的配置 : https://github.com/apache/pulsar/pull/23033
[15][improve][pip]PIP-352:基于事件时间的主题压缩器 : https://github.com/apache/pulsar/pull/22710
[16][cleanup][broker]删除 PersistentSubscription.getStats : https://github.com/apache/pulsar/pull/23095
[17][fix][ci]修复 OWASP Dependency Check 下载问题,通过使用 NVD API 密钥 : https://github.com/apache/bookkeeper/pull/4473
[18]修复:在测试镜像构建中安装 netcat-openbsd 而非 netcat : https://github.com/apache/bookkeeper/pull/4476
[19]为Groovy测试添加spotless检查 : https://github.com/apache/bookkeeper/pull/4471
[20]修复在 checkAllLedgers 时 ReadOnlyLedgerHandle 泄漏问题。: https://github.com/apache/bookkeeper/pull/4468
[21][client]新API用于检查Bookkeeper客户端是否已连接到元数据服务。: https://github.com/apache/bookkeeper/pull/4342
[22][Improve]为DLQPolicy添加InitialSubscriptionName : https://github.com/apache/pulsar-client-go/pull/1264
[23][Issue 1258][producer]避免在加载时冲刷数据时发生数据竞争 : https://github.com/apache/pulsar-client-go/pull/1261
[24][Issue 1259][producer]防止在关闭producer时调用Flush引起panic : https://github.com/apache/pulsar-client-go/pull/1260
[25]添加对订阅过期时间命名空间设置的支持 : https://github.com/apache/pulsar-client-go/pull/1254
热点推荐
REVIEW
最新 Pulsar 岗位招聘,快来点击(公众号菜单-联系社区-名企直达)
联系社区
微信号:pulsarbot
视频号:AscentStream谙流科技
结尾
- The End -